Vue2 vs Vue3:在表格驱动型网站开发中的最佳选择

在当今的Web开发领域,Vue.js无疑是一颗璀璨的明星。它以其简洁、高效和灵活的特点,赢得了全球开发者的喜爱。随着Vue3的发布,许多开发者开始思考:Vue2和Vue3在表格驱动型网站开发中,哪一个是最佳选择?本文将从多个角度进行分析,帮助您做出明智的决策。

一、性能对比

在表格驱动型网站中,性能是一个至关重要的因素。Vue3在性能方面进行了大量的优化,包括虚拟DOM的更新策略、编译时的优化等。这些优化使得Vue3在处理大量数据时,比Vue2更加高效。此外,Vue3还引入了Composition API,使得组件的逻辑更加清晰,易于维护。

二、语法和API

Vue2和Vue3在语法和API上存在一些差异。Vue3引入了许多新特性,如Teleport、Suspense等,这些特性可以帮助开发者更轻松地处理复杂的场景。同时,Vue3还改进了TypeScript的支持,使得TypeScript开发者能够更加顺畅地使用Vue3。然而,这些新特性和改进也意味着开发者需要学习新的语法和API,这可能会增加一定的学习成本。

三、生态系统和社区支持

Vue2的生态系统已经非常成熟,拥有大量的插件和工具。而Vue3虽然相对较新,但其生态系统也在快速成长。许多流行的Vue2插件已经开始支持Vue3,或者有了Vue3版本的替代品。此外,Vue的社区非常活跃,开发者可以在社区中找到大量的资源和支持。

四、学习曲线

对于初学者来说,Vue2可能更容易上手,因为它的语法和API相对简单。然而,Vue3虽然有一定的学习成本,但其引入的新特性和改进也使得开发更加高效和灵活。因此,对于已经熟悉Vue2的开发者来说,学习Vue3可能需要一些时间和努力,但长远来看,这将是一个值得的投资。

五、总结

在表格驱动型网站开发中,Vue2和Vue3各有优劣。Vue2的生态系统更加成熟,学习曲线相对平缓,适合初学者和需要快速上手的开发者。而Vue3在性能、语法和API方面进行了大量优化和改进,适合追求高效和灵活的开发者。因此,在选择Vue2还是Vue3时,需要根据项目需求和个人情况综合考虑。

无论您选择Vue2还是Vue3,都可以借助Vue的强大功能和活跃社区,开发出高性能、易于维护的表格驱动型网站。